#98344d color RGB value is (152,52,77). #98344d color name is Custom Color color.

#98344d hex color red value is 152, green value is 52 and the blue value of its RGB is 77.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#98344d hue: 0.96, saturation: 0.49 and the lightness value of 98344d is 0.40.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#98344d color hex is 0.00, 0.66, 0.49, 0.40. Web safe color of #98344d is #993366. Color #98344d contains mainly RED color.

About #98344D Custom Color

#98344D (Custom Color) is a red-based color with RGB values of 152, 52, 77. This color belongs to the red color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#98344d,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#98344d can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#98344d), RGB (rgb(152, 52, 77)), HSL (hsl(345, 49%, 40%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#993366,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
